Large numbers of applications and technical mechanisms in wireless Ad Hoc networks requiring that the network is connected, so critical nodes, whose removal will disconnect the network into two or more separate components, will play an important role in wireless Ad Hoc networks. In this paper, a novel critical node detection algorithm DMCC (Detection algorithm based on Midpoint Coverage Circle ) is presented. DMCC is a distributed algorithm which adapts the dynamic topology adaptively, detects the critical node faster and more reliably, and decreases the detection overheads efficiently.
